So essentially an ability that would hurl a figurative truck at the target. There's two things to consider when coming up with an ability in my opinion. - Can you write it? The most important question when you've come up with an idea is if it's write-able. Gazing into the future or reading another character's mind sounds sweet... but from a technical perspective it means you'll have to constantly PM me to get some insight, or PM others to tell you what they're thinking. It's simply too much work. - Is it useful? While abilities do not all have to be combat oriented, players should keep in mind that their character may be placed in a sticky situation. Using Fabricant's example, increasing the heat of something could be useful, but specifying it to raising body temperature would be very restrictive.
